LMS: Olivier Pla looks back on his race

3rd on the starting grid, the Zytek of Quifel-ASM, driven by Miguel Amaral and Olivier Pla, lost all hope of victory from the first lap and its chaotic start. “My engineer warned me that the safety car was going to stay one more lap, explains the Toulouse resident. Despite everything, the lights turned green and several drivers accelerated. Two of them hit me and damaged the rear of the car. The damage to the rear caused the puncture and I had to return to the pits for the team to change the shoes and the rear cover. We lost ten laps. It's terribly frustrating to see your chances ruined for such a reason. »

In the end, Quifel-ASM finished 8th and 4th in LMP1. Enough to bring back valuable points. “We cannot be satisfied with the way the event went: we had the potential to achieve a great performance, the 2nd fastest lap in the race proves it. Miguel, who is a gentleman driver, kept a very good pace against the pros. This is encouraging for the future. At Spa (next appearance of the Quifel-ASM Team), the comparison with the competitors of the Intercontinental Le Mans Cup, such as OAK Racing and again Rebellion Racing will be interesting. »

Olivier Pla will return to the track this weekend for the start of the GT Tour season on the Lédenon circuit. Associated with Gabriel Balthazard, he will pilot a Ferrari F458 GT3 fielded by Team Sofrev-ASP.
